Output 29ccba67ad4642590fffe8644131896a4598647365f2d46d9e88ab902f47d5aa:0

value
24330700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5d88140a0c28e50619e7d3116571d649ac33e6 OP_EQUAL
address
3QhQFa6bKSUT8b28xv2i9HUs83vzfk3LeP
transaction
29ccba67ad4642590fffe8644131896a4598647365f2d46d9e88ab902f47d5aa
confirmations
556251
spent
true